Wolfbitten Captive

G · Creature — Human Werewolf

{1}{G}: Wolfbitten Captive gets +2/+2 until end of turn. Activate only once each turn. At the beginning of each upkeep, if no spells were cast last turn, transform Wolfbitten Captive. 1/1
